Http
A lightweight, high‑performance HTTP implementation designed for real‑world PHP applications. This package provides concrete Request, Response, Uri, and UploadedFile objects built around a simple, expressive, and predictable API — following an approach closer to modern express‑style frameworks while maintaining a clean, consistent, and framework‑agnostic design.
The library focuses on clarity, ergonomics, and practical HTTP handling: reading input, processing middleware, and producing output. Every external dependency (filesystem operations, input streams, server parameters) is wrapped in mockable seams, enabling deterministic behavior and effortless testing. The result is a fast, minimal, and highly reliable HTTP layer suitable for APIs, micro‑frameworks, routers, and modular architectures.
✨ Features
-
High‑performance, expressive HTTP API
A clean, practical implementation inspired by express‑style frameworks,focused on how HTTP is actually used in real applications. -
Predictable Request handling
Reads method, URI, headers, cookies, query params, body, and uploaded files with zero magic and no unnecessary abstractions. -
Minimal, API‑focused URI parsing
Only the components that matter for routing and dispatching: path and query. No reconstruction of host, scheme, or port unless explicitly provided. -
Mockable filesystem and input operations
is_dir(),rename(),move_uploaded_file(), andphp://inputare wrapped in protected methods, making the entire HTTP layer fully testable. -
Precise UploadedFile implementation
Strongly typed metadata (name, type, tmp_name, error, size) and safe movement/renaming logic — fully compatible with PHPStan Level 9. -
Clean, expressive Response builder
Straightforward status, headers, and body handling designed for clarity and performance. -
Convenient Response helpers for common patterns
Built‑in methods for sending JSON, plain text, and raw output make response construction fast and ergonomic, reducing boilerplate and improving readability in express‑style flows. -
Zero dependencies
Pure PHP implementation that can be adopted by any router, micro‑framework, or custom HTTP server.
📦 Installation
Install via Composer:
composer require stougeiro/http
🚀 Usage Example
use STDW\Contract\Http\MiddlewareInterface; use STDW\Contract\Http\RequestInterface; use STDW\Contract\Http\ResponseInterface; use Closure; class SimpleMiddleware implements MiddlewareInterface { public function process( RequestInterface $request, ResponseInterface $response, Closure $next): ResponseInterface { // Perform any pre-processing here... return $next($request, $response); // Or post-processing here... } }
use STDW\Http\Handler\RequestHandler; use STDW\Http\Middleware\MiddlewareManager; use STDW\Http\Request; use STDW\Http\Response; $manager = new MiddlewareManager; $manager->add(new SimpleMiddleware); $request = new Request; $response = new Response; $handler = new RequestHandler($manager); $result = $handler->handle($request, $response); echo $result->send();
🧠 Why?
Because real‑world HTTP handling benefits from a simpler, more expressive, and performance‑oriented approach than the highly abstract, stream‑based models commonly found in formal standards. While those models provide conceptual rigor, everyday request/response workflows rarely require that level of complexity.
This library intentionally focuses on:
-
Practical request lifecycle
Reading input, processing middleware, and producing output — without artificial immutability or heavy abstractions. -
Express‑like ergonomics
A straightforward API that mirrors how developers naturally think about HTTP: path, query, body, headers, and files. -
Predictable, explicit behavior
No hidden transformations, no guessing environment details, no reconstruction of full URLs unless explicitly requested. -
Performance and simplicity
Minimal overhead, zero dependencies, and a design optimized for fast routing and efficient request processing. -
Maximum testability
Every external dependency is wrapped in a mockable seam, enabling deterministic tests without filesystem hacks or global state manipulation.
